Riddlesdown is equipped with various amenities to ensure a smooth travel experience. If you're looking to buy or collect your tickets, the station has a ticket office with limited opening hours during weekdays and Saturdays. For those who prefer a more flexible schedule, ticket machines are available and conveniently designed to accommodate all passengers, including those holding a Disabled Persons Railcard.
Although Riddlesdown doesn't feature waiting rooms or lounger facilities, there is some seating available for waiting passengers. Please note that there is no availability for accessible toilets or baby-changing facilities. However, for your safety and convenience, CCTV surveillance and customer help points are accessible 24/7, ensuring your peace of mind during your visit.
Riddlesdown station, although situated in a more suburban area, is well connected with various transport links for onward travel. While the station itself doesn't offer parking or cycle hire services, there are bicycle stands for those connecting by bike. There’s no shortage of choices when planning extended journeys. For details on bus services or rail replacement details, there's an 'Onward Travel Information Map' that passengers can consult. This map provides comprehensive guidance on available travel options, making it easy to plan your route from Riddlesdown to the surrounding areas or further afield.

Lymington Town Train Station boasts a variety of amenities aimed at making your journey smoother and more comfortable. Ticket purchasing and collection are straightforward with a ticket office that operates from early in the morning till mid-day on weekdays and has slightly reduced hours over the weekend. There are also ticket machines for picking up pre-booked tickets, designed to cater to those using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
The station is fully accessible, with step-free access across all areas. Although the station lacks a waiting room with heating, the seating areas in the booking hall provide enough space for a pause before continuing your journey. However, the station lacks certain amenities such as luggage storage and accessible toilets.
The station is conveniently connected with other forms of transport to facilitate an onward journey into the charming surroundings or beyond. For local bus connections, including rail replacement services, the Gosport Street bus stop outside Meridian Electrical is available.
